magma 是构建同构应用的新方法,利用客户端和服务端模板的优势来构建 WEB APP。
在线演示:http://magma-vilmosioo.rhcloud.com/
假设网站线框图如下,A,B,C,D 是分离的组件,用来显示各种数据:
服务器端
客户端
由于官网给出JavaScript例子不是很完整,此文主要简单的记录用JavaScript写Angular 2 的Hello World程序。 用javascript实现官网英雄指南教程 本文参照官网实例地址:TypeScript实现的英雄编辑器教程-多个组件 保持项目运行:在项目目录下执行npm start 1.本章结束后项目文件目录 angular-quickstart |---app |
由于官网给出JavaScript例子不是很完整,此文主要简单的记录用JavaScript写Angular 2 的Hello World程序。 用javascript实现官网英雄指南教程 本文参照官网实例地址:TypeScript实现的英雄编辑器教程-服务 保持项目运行:在项目目录下执行npm start 1.本章结束后项目文件目录 angular-quickstart |---app | |
由于官网给出JavaScript例子不是很完整,此文主要简单的记录用JavaScript写Angular 2 的Hello World程序。 用javascript实现官网英雄指南教程 本文参照官网实例地址:TypeScript实现的英雄编辑器教程-主从结构 保持项目运行:在项目目录下执行npm start 1.本章结束后项目文件目录 angular-quickstart |---app |
JS 合并 详细参考 内容压缩策略。 JS 压缩 JS 压缩采用的是 uglify-js 模块,默认配置为: { // 连续单语句,逗号分开 // 如: alert(1);alert(2); => alert(1),alert(2) sequences: false, // 重写属性 // 如:foo['bar'] => foo.bar proper
如今看来,Web 应用俨然是互联网的主角,伴随 Web 1.0、Web 2.0 一路走来,HTTP 占据了网络中大多数流量。伴随着移动互联网时代的到来,Web 又开始在移动浏览器上发挥光和热。在 Web 标准化的努力过后,Web 又开始朝向应用化发展,JavaScript 在前端变得炙手可热。许多原本在服务端实现的业务细节,纷纷迁移到浏览器端,前端 MV*的框架也日趋成熟。与之逆流的是,Node
本文向大家介绍使用GruntJS构建Web程序之构建篇,包括了使用GruntJS构建Web程序之构建篇的使用技巧和注意事项,需要的朋友参考一下 大概有如下步骤 新建项目Bejs 新建文件package.json 新建文件Gruntfile.js 命令行执行grunt任务 一、新建项目Bejs 源码放在src下,该目录有两个js文件,selector.js和ajax
构建应用的流程是通过创建应用提交一些信息进行处理 从git 仓库获取tags列表 调用jenkins API 将应用的相关参数及版本信息传给它并进行构建 Jenkins Job执行Shell命令 执行docker build并上传致Docker 仓库 平台监听到job已经执行完成并成功了,调用kubernetes API更新应用的Image地址 监听升级情况 发送通知 以上是构建应用的后端流程,而
通常,构建工具是maven,ant或者gradle。但是,也可以只用make:make clean && make -j2 && sudo make install搞定一切。 假设开发者同时安装了java,groovy,scala和kotlin四种语言开发环境,其应用可能用到四种语言中的至少一种。只要设置好了各语言相关的环境变量:JAVA_HOME,GROOVY_HOME以及SCALA_HOME和
Spring Boot为为企业应用程序构建RESTful Web服务提供了非常好的支持。 本章将详细介绍如何使用Spring Boot构建RESTful Web服务。 Note - 为了构建RESTful Web服务,我们需要将Spring Boot Starter Web依赖项添加到构建配置文件中。 如果您是Maven用户,请使用以下代码在pom.xml文件中添加以下依赖项 - <depende